Molasses liquid feeds, a cost effective and reliable solution to forage problems on Irish farms
A recent Teagasc survey showed that one third of dairy and more than 15pc of beef farms are facing a shortage of winter feed.
Dry matter (DM) and digestibility (DMD) values of silages will be low with accompanying losses due to poor preservation and soil contamination. In addition cereal and protein ingredients prices have increased significantly so compound feeds will be more expensive so most farmers need to examine their feed options.
